Summary:Introduces the publication process and methods for locating court cases, and examines other sources of primary law and secondary sources useful in legal research. Covers international law, English legal research, citation form, and federal taxation. This sixth edition is revised to incorporate changes in legal research methods in recent years, and includes discussion of CALR resources and major microform sets, a chapter on computer-assisted legal research, and new document illustrations.
